U.S. Aluminum Price per Ton April 2022
The aluminum price per ton stood at $3,895 (CIF, US) in Apr 2022, growing by 6% against the previous month. Over the last three months, it increased at an average monthly rate of +5.1%. As a result, import price attained the peak level and is lik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
Prices varied noticeably by the country of origin: the country with the highest price was Canada ($4,461 per ton), while the price for Qatar ($2,415 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From Jan 2022 to Apr 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Canada (+8.1%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
U.S. Aluminum Imports
In Apr 2022, the amount of aluminum imported into the United States reduced to 344K tons, falling by -3.2% against the previous month's figure. Over the period under review, imports, however, saw a relatively flat trend pattern.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in Mar 2022 when imports increased by 40% month-to-month. As a result, imports reached the peak of 356K tons, and then dropped slightly in the following month.
In value terms, aluminum imports expanded modestly to $1.3B (IndexBox estimates) in Apr 2022. The total import value increased at an average monthly rate of +5.9% over the period from Jan 2022 to Apr 2022; however, the trend pattern indicated some noticeable fluctuations being recorded throughout the analyzed period.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in Mar 2022 when imports increased by 45% m-o-m. Over the period under review, imports reached the maximum in Apr 2022 and are expected to retain growth in the near future.
U.S. Aluminum Imports by Country
Canada (22K tons), the United Arab Emirates (21K tons) and India (14K tons) were the main suppliers of aluminum imports to the United States, together comprising 16% of total imports. From Jan 2022 to Apr 2022, the biggest increases were in India, while purchases for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
In value terms, Canada ($98M), the United Arab Emirates ($81M) and India ($48M) constituted the largest aluminum suppliers to the United States, with a combined 17% share of total imports.
In terms of the main suppliers, India recorded the highest growth rate of the value of imports, over the period under review, while purchases for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.
